Detecting Nonlinear Modules in a Dynamic Network: A Step-by-Step Procedure


Detecting Nonlinear Modules in a Dynamic Network: A Step-by-Step Procedure is a scholarly work by Paul van den Hof, published in 2018 in ''IFAC Proceedings Volumes''. The main subjects of the publication include dynamic network analysis, computer science, dynamical system, network analysis, system identification, mathematical optimization, model predictive control, fault detection and isolation, nonlinear system, and control theory. The work extends the Best Linear Approximation framework from the closed-loop to the networked setting.
